Output 6ab4c737896a8fd355d3c83bc5ace28f3b1ef84e27c5e5f6f86660645aef2912:0

value
88866728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6da38a71250c169d04833bf9ee5e0b2103ce17ba OP_EQUAL
address
MHtsoMRVyAgBwVUoiJibwE842xEWPfwCue
transaction
6ab4c737896a8fd355d3c83bc5ace28f3b1ef84e27c5e5f6f86660645aef2912
spent
true